𝗣𝗼𝗹𝗶𝗰𝗲 𝗼𝗳𝗳𝗶𝗰𝗲𝗿 𝗶𝗻𝘁𝗲𝗿𝗱𝗶𝗰𝘁𝗲𝗱 𝗳𝗼𝗿 𝗽𝗼𝘀𝘀𝗲𝘀𝘀𝗶𝗼𝗻 𝗼𝗳 𝗿𝗲𝘀𝘁𝗿𝗶𝗰𝘁𝗲𝗱 𝗽𝗵𝗮𝗿𝗺𝗮𝗰𝗲𝘂𝘁𝗶𝗰𝗮𝗹 𝘀𝘂𝗯𝘀𝘁𝗮𝗻𝗰𝗲

The Ghana Police Service has interdicted General Lance Corporal Shani Abdullai after he was found in possession of restricted pharmaceutical substances at Kpalsi, a suburb of Tamale in the Northern Region.

According to a statement issued by the Police, the interdiction is to pave the way for a thorough investigation into his conduct, in accordance with the regulations governing the Police Service.

The incident has raised concerns about the integrity and discipline expected of personnel in uniform. The Police Administration has assured the public of its commitment to upholding professional standards and ensuring that any personnel found to have breached the law or ethics of the Service will be dealt with decisively.

Further details on the type and quantity of the substances involved have not yet been disclosed, as investigations are currently underway.

The Ghana Police Service reiterated its stance on maintaining discipline and integrity among its officers and pledged to update the public as the case progresses.
